import socket
import argparse
import ipaddress
import threading
from queue import Queue
import csv
import json
import ctypes
# after compiling your 'exploit.so' uncomment this parts
# Load the shared library
#lib = ctypes.CDLL('./exploit.so')
# Define the argument and return types
#lib.exploit_vulnerability.argtypes = [ctypes.c_char_p, ctypes.c_int]
#lib.exploit_vulnerability.restype = ctypes.c_int
class Color:
GREEN = '\033[92m'
RED = '\033[91m'
YELLOW = '\033[93m'
CYAN = '\033[96m'
RESET = '\033[0m'
def is_port_open(ip, port, timeout):
"""Check if a port is open on a given IP."""
sock = socket.socket(socket.AF_INET, socket.SOCK_STREAM)
sock.settimeout(timeout)
try:
sock.connect((ip, port))
sock.close()
return True
except:
return False
def get_ssh_banner(ip, port, timeout):
"""Retrieve SSH banner from a target."""
try:
sock = socket.socket(socket.AF_INET, socket.SOCK_STREAM)
sock.settimeout(timeout)
sock.connect((ip, port))
banner = sock.recv(1024).decode().strip()
sock.close()
return banner
except Exception as e:
return str(e)
def check_vulnerability(ip, port, timeout, result_queue):
"""Check if a server is running a vulnerable version of OpenSSH."""
if not is_port_open(ip, port, timeout):
result_queue.put((ip, port, 'closed', "Port closed"))
return
banner = get_ssh_banner(ip, port, timeout)
vulnerable_versions = [
'OpenSSH_8.5p1',
'OpenSSH_8.6p1',
'OpenSSH_8.7p1',
'OpenSSH_8.8p1',
'OpenSSH_8.9p1',
'OpenSSH_9.0p1',
'OpenSSH_9.1p1',
'OpenSSH_9.2p1',
'OpenSSH_9.3p1',
'OpenSSH_9.4p1',
'OpenSSH_9.5p1',
'OpenSSH_9.6p1',
'OpenSSH_9.7p1'
]
if any(version in banner for version in vulnerable_versions):
result_queue.put((ip, port, 'vulnerable', f"(running {banner})"))
else:
result_queue.put((ip, port, 'not_vulnerable', f"(running {banner})"))
